How to prepare for a job interview at Liquid Personnel
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of safeguarding legislation and policies. Familiarise yourself with the multi-disciplinary safeguarding model mentioned in the job description, as this will show that you're not just a good communicator but also well-versed in the practical aspects of the role.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Prepare specific examples from your past work that demonstrate your ability to manage complex cases and support junior staff.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, making it easier for the interviewer to see your impact.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some insightful questions about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or how they measure success in the Family Support & Safeguarding Team.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
